1. A method for remanufacturing an electronic assembly, the assembly including a housing having therein a circuit assembly comprising a plurality of components, at least one of which is affixed to a portion of the housing, the method comprising:

  • removing a first portion of the housing to expose a portion of the circuit assembly, the exposed portion of the circuit assembly having thereon a plurality of solder joints, one or more of the solder joints being associated with at least one component affixed to a second portion of the housing for linking the at least one component to the circuit assembly;

    lowering the exposed portion of the circuit assembly onto a desoldering fixture, wherein the desoldering fixture comprises a solder pot assembly including a plurality of solder pots each containing solder and having a closed upper edge, the upper edges of the pots lying essentially in a common plane and collectively encompassing a plurality of distinct regions, the solder pot assembly being registered with the exposed portion of the circuit assembly such that each solder joint associated with the at least one component affixed to the portion of the housing is aligned with only one of the plurality of distinct regions, and each solder joint not associated with the at least one component is registered with an area outside of the plurality of distinct regions; and

    lifting the second portion of the housing away from the solder pot assembly while restraining the circuit assembly, thereby removing from the circuit assembly the at least one component affixed to the second portion of the housing.
